P2PFISY 2018 : P2P International Financial Systems Workshop 2018
Jul 26, 2018 - Jul 27, 2018, Federal Reserve Bank of Cleveland
Scope & Topics
This 4th edition of the P2PFISY workshop will bring together scholars, regulators and practitioners interested in the P2P economics. The aim is to merging the gap between academics, technologists, policy makers and regulators engaged in the above-mentioned field, by providing a unique cross-sectoral perspective.
Topics of Interest :
- Cryptographic protocols and P2P networks
- Central bank digital currencies (payment and monetary aspects)
- Threats / attacks / defences / security engineering of P2P systems
- Systemic risk of P2P systems
- Digital identification
- Fraud detection and financial crime prevention
- Legal aspects and regulatory issues
- Financial inclusion and market stability
- Socio-economic and monetary aspects of P2P systems
- Technology adoption and market dynamics
- New business models and novel applications
- Automatic Regulation and Automatic Compliance (RegTech)
- Innovative technology applied to the insurance industry model (InsurTech)
- Internet of Things, smart energy & utilities
- Smart contracts and decentralized government
